Houston Dash NWSL has appointed Fabrice Gautrat as its new head coach. The 37-year-old previously served as assistant coach for the North Carolina Courage and Chicago Red Stars.

Gautrat's appointment comes after a tumultuous 2024 season for the Dash, which finished bottom of the NWSL standings with a 5-5-16 record.

The team's president of women's soccer, Angela Hucles Mangano, stated that Gautrat was an excellent fit to lead the team, citing his ability to empower players and achieve sustained success.

Gautrat will be tasked with leading a team that has recently acquired high-profile players, including Yazmeen Ryan and Delanie Sheehan, who were part of Gotham FC's championship-winning team in 2023.

The Dash ended the 2024 season with a record-breaking move to sign Ryan, who earned her first cap with the USWNT. Sheehan joined the club immediately after entering free agency.

Gautrat, who is married to Morgan Gautrat, a two-time World Cup winner and current NWSL champion with the Orlando Pride, expressed his excitement to work with the club to build something special.
